Las Vegas police arrested six motorcyclists in an “organized response” on Sunday, after more than 100 bikers took over city streets.

Police detained 11 bikers in total following reports the pack of bikers were driving recklessly and speeding.

Helicopter footage showed at least two riders pulling tricks and popping wheelies on the roads.

The video also captured a car pulling over to the side of the road after several bikers surrounded the vehicle.

Police say they have been taking notice of the gatherings, which have seen packs of 20 to 30 bikers hit the streets in recent weeks. Police say Sunday’s cruise was by far the largest so far.

Authorities say the motorcyclists have blocked intersections and roads. The riders have even left strips of burned rubber on the pavement from spinning their tires and doing donuts.

At least one biker was injured due to an alleged accident involving a pair of motorcycles.
